A catalogue of Greek, Latin and English books, both antient and modern, with a choice collection of school-books, viz. divinity, history, and humanity, travels, voyages, romances, poetry, &c. In all volumes. Whish will be sold by auction (or who bids most) at Mr. Sanders, at Carlisle Coffee-house, in King-street, near St. Lawrence Church by Guild-Hall, on Wednesday the 28th. of this instant November 1694, the sale beginning at four of the clock in the afternoon to eight at night; continuing daily till all the books are sold.
